Fully programed/controlled via Tunze app, no external controller and 1 power supply.
Sea sweep was a fixed speed rotation back and forth 90 degrees

On the pipe length, that was the basic engineering issue, the length it is now is the shortest it can be and still be extendable to try to accomodate as many options as people would want but as a compromise it is not perfect. The main problem with being longer is you get leverage on the clamp, especially with the bigger pumps, the pipe won't flex, but the mount might. The material is super rigid, it is real carbon fiber that is made in Germany for structural use, not a print on plastic and it is actually carbon fiber all the way through, lower quality carbon fiber is just a couple layers that are paper thin and usually overlaid on a plastic or paper tube (more of carbon fiber for looks than strength), it cuts and machines really easily, with the caveat you will be stained form it, the black dust is very fine and hard to clean up. I cut mine with a hack saw and the main issue I encountered was that because it has no flex at all, where plastic or metal pipes bend away so the blade can keep passing through, the carbon fiber is so stiff it clamps the blade so you have to cut in again from the side, you can't just pass through in one cut. One option that has been discusses is we could use acrylic and provide a few lengths and make them considerably cheaper, but we initially felt that when you weigh it being $60 less or looking super cool with an exotic material most people would probably rather have the super cool exotic material.
